The agent already confirmed that the new APN will not make a difference. Telus has disabled the MMS proxy for legacy devices, including my iPhone 6. I need to upgrade the hardware or switch to a different carrier, although the other carriers are ending MMS support for legacy devices soon as well.

Try these APN settings, @airdriewheels 

APN: sp.mb.com
MMSC: http://aliasredirect.net/proxy/mb/mmsc
MMSC proxy: mmscproxy.mobility.ca
MMS port: 8799
MCC: 302
MNC: 220
APN Type: default,supl,mms
                             or             default,mms,agps,supl,fota,hipri
